What makes Yard Valley different

Sun hours below are superb for a lot of the year, yet trees and surface create microclimates. South of midtown, roofings often look out over canyons with clear southern exposure. Closer to Alta Sierra and Banner Mountain, fully grown pines present hefty early morning or afternoon shading. That is not a dealbreaker, yet it alters the math. Microinverters or DC optimizers gain their keep where shade crosses the variety, and row spacing requires to extend a little to avoid self-shading in winter.

Snow is unusual yet not unusual. Even a pair inches can glide if you make use of a smooth component frame on a steep metal roof covering. That is fine for the panels, however it can dispose onto sidewalks. An installer who works the foothills will talk about snow guards or where to quit panel rows to avoid above-door slides. Regional teams additionally know to set conductor infiltrations higher on the roof covering plane and usage flashing that tolerates freeze-thaw.

Wildfire smoke and PG&E Public Safety and security Power Shutoffs matter. Smoke decreases manufacturing a little bit in late summertime, though generally just by a couple of percent. PSPS events, on the other hand, can last a day or more. If your home relies upon a well pump or clinical tools, a battery or a little generator integration is not a deluxe. Many Lawn Valley property owners currently choose a battery-first layout, then size the solar to charge it most days.

Utility, net metering, and why batteries altered from nice-to-have to core

Most Lawn Valley homes take solution from PG&E. California's existing internet energy metering structure, referred to as NEM 3.0, worked for new affiliations in 2023. Under NEM 3, credit histories for exporting solar power to the grid are based on the utility's "stayed clear of cost" at the time of export. Midday exports in spring can be worth just a couple of cents per kilowatt-hour. Evening imports, when you run the dishwasher and the television, price much more.

The old rule of thumb was basic: counter your yearly usage and the bill reduces to near absolutely no. Under NEM 3 that occurs less commonly without storage. Now the style problem is to maximize self-consumption and time-shift your very own solar from lunchtime right into late afternoon and night. A normal 10 kWh to 15 kWh battery covers most houses with the dinner top on normal days. On the hottest days, a/c and cooking might attract more, so the battery clears earlier, but you still decrease peak imports.

Installers that recognize their way around NEM 3 will offer a tons profile instead of simply stating "this 7 kW range covers 100 percent of your use." They will certainly model time-of-use rates and show bill effects with and without a battery. If they avoid that action, you are guessing.

Permitting and assessments in Nevada Region and the City of Grass Valley

California has structured solar allowing for several years, and numerous territories now accept typical non-prescription licenses for residential roof systems. Whether your residential property rests inside Turf Valley city limits or in unincorporated Nevada Area influences which structure department you handle. In either case, you should anticipate:

  • Plans that meet the California Electrical Code and neighborhood fire code obstacles. Most roof coverings need clearances at the ridge and sides for firemen access. A regional installer will certainly recognize the present trouble policies so you do not wind up with a design that diminishes at inspection.
  • A structural evaluation. For typical composite tile roofing systems with typical rafters, installers make use of prescriptive engineering tables. For older or unusual homes, particularly the Victorians downtown or hefty ceramic tile roofing systems, an accredited engineer may require to stamp drawings.
  • One site assessment for the structure division, after that the energy's permission to run. In quiet periods, you might go from authorized agreement to PTO in 6 to 10 weeks. During summertime, add a couple of weeks.

California has piloted immediate online permits with SolarAPP+ in some cities and areas. Accessibility changes, so ask your installer which path applies and what that suggests for your timeline.

What a wise solar design appears like in the foothills

Start with your roof covering. If it has 8 to one decade of life and you plan to stay, combine reroofing under the selection area with the solar task. Cutting short of a complete substitute can make sense on big residences with multiple roof covering sections. Tear-off job is most affordable when the solar crew and roofing professional coordinate, and you stay clear of paying to get rid of and reinstall panels a years later.

Next, take a look at shading across seasons. Winter season sun is reduced and trees cast long shadows. Deciduous oaks help more than you assume because they shed leaves, while pines do not. A great site study uses a digital shade evaluation device to compute your solar access in monthly. If north-facing areas appear as your greatest room, you are not out of luck. On some high roofing systems, the tilt can lug also a somewhat west or east airplane to effective numbers. I frequently end up putting panels in two or 3 arrays on various roof deals with to follow the sun throughout the day.

Hardware options matter right here. Microinverters such as Enphase or string inverters with optimizers like SolarEdge both deal with partial color well. The tradeoff boils down to utility and monitoring choices. Microinverters put electronics under every panel, spreading risk yet easing performance tracking. Maximized strings systematize the inverter on a wall surface, which some proprietors favor for less complicated replacement later on. In either case, insist on a comprehensive shade and production report rather than a single annual number.

Finally, plan for storage and loads. Under NEM 3, a battery generally raises the monetary return, not just the durability. The ideal size depends upon your off-peak loads and how securely you can handle them. A 10 kWh device commonly covers night usage for a a couple of room home that avoids running washing and the stove at the same time. Larger homes or those with heat pumps might benefit from 15 to 20 kWh or multiple batteries. If you rely upon a well pump, ensure the inverter can manage the electric motor's startup rise. I have actually seen wells that look penalty on paper yet trip a smaller sized battery inverter in actual life.

Costs, motivations, and what payback truly looks like here

Sticker costs vary with roofing complexity, equipment option, and color reduction. A straightforward composite tile roof covering with a 7 kW selection and a single 10 kWh battery typically falls in the 28,000 to 38,000 dollar variety prior to motivations. Change the battery with 2 units, or upgrade to all black premium components on a floor tile roof covering, and you can add 10,000 bucks or more. On the other hand, a simple variety without storage could run 18,000 to 28,000 dollars.

The 30 percent government investment tax obligation credit relates to both solar and batteries installed with or without solar, as long as the battery meets present demands. California's Self-Generation Motivation Program offers battery rebates that transform regularly by utility territory and customer group. Funds open and enclose blocks. Some customers, such as those in high fire threat districts or with medical requirements, may receive higher rewards. Your installer needs to supply existing SGIP standing for PG&E service in our location and help with documentation if funds are available.

Property tax treatment matters also. California generally omits energetic solar power systems from property tax reassessment for homes under a long-lasting state plan. Contact the Nevada Area Assessor for the latest information to verify exactly how your task will certainly be handled.

Payback under NEM 3 depends greatly on tons changing. Homes that couple solar with a modest battery, after that automate night usage and clever EV charging, tend to see 7 to 11 year basic paybacks on cash acquisitions in our location. Leasing or power acquisition arrangements alter the math, typically decreasing ahead of time cost but devoting you to lasting settlements and escalators. A trusted specialist will certainly run scenarios and tie them to your actual routines. Be cautious pitches that promise a 4 year repayment with NEM 3 credit scores. That is unusual unless usage, prices, and motivations line up completely or the system is small relative to your needs.

Roof kinds and placing selections you will see around Lawn Valley

Composite tile controls current building and construction, and modern blinked add-ons function well. We see a fair number of standing seam metal roofs too, especially on sheds. They are terrific for solar due to the fact that you can secure to seams without infiltrations, speeding up setup and decreasing leakage threat. Tile turns up on some personalized homes, and it includes labor. The appropriate approach is a tile substitute system that makes use of underlayment places and metal flashings. Breaking and gluing floor tile around standoffs looks penalty on the first day, after that leakages later.

Homes from the late 1800s and very early 1900s often have steep pitches and nonstandard framework. Two stories up, 12:12 slopes, and tight eaves make logistics complicated. I have had customers that wanted panels on a front gable since it faced true southern. After we mocked it up from the street, they selected a less noticeable rear plane with a couple fewer panels. The energy sacrifice was small, and the historical character stayed undamaged. With those homes, prepare even more time for design and assessments, and select an installer who has functioned safely on high roofs.

Batteries, interruptions, and dealing with the system day to day

When PSPS occasions started a few years back, lots of houses purchased mobile generators. They still have their place, particularly for long interruptions. Yet batteries maintain the lights on quietly and switch instantaneously, and they pay you back each day by shaving peak-time imports. For many Yard Valley homes, a battery-backed subpanel that covers the refrigerator, cooking area lights, internet, a couple of electrical outlets, and low to modest cooling and heating makes the house livable via a normal failure. If your well pump or miniature split needs to ride via, dimension the inverter accordingly.

One point frequently missed in sales calls: solar alone does not power your home in an outage unless you have a solar providers Grass Valley, CA battery or a specialized backup inverter. For safety and security, grid-tied inverters shut down when the grid drops. With storage space, the system develops a tiny home microgrid and your panels maintain creating by day to recharge the battery. On great smoky days with weak sun, production falls yet still helps.

Owners additionally ask about upkeep. Panels need little past a periodic rinse when pollen and dust develop. In the foothills, a springtime cleansing makes sense after the yellow pollen period. Avoid hostile washing during warm midday sun to secure glass from thermal shock. Keep an eye on inverters and batteries through the monitoring application. If you see a steady decrease in a single panel's output that does not match its neighbors, call your installer. Animal guards along variety sides stop squirrels from nesting under panels and eating cables. They deserve it if you have energetic wildlife on the roof.

Financing choices that do not bite later

Cash brings the cleanest business economics, but loans make good sense if rates and charges are affordable. Read the small print. Some dealership charge structures add 15 to 25 percent to the task cost in the background. That can erase a lot of your government tax obligation credit value. An uncomplicated unsecured car loan from a financial institution or cooperative credit union can be less expensive than a "solar unique" with a large surprise fee. For leases and PPAs, take a look at escalators, production guarantees, and what occurs at sale of the home. If you anticipate to relocate within 5 years, hesitate prior to authorizing a lengthy PPA unless the transfer terms are ironclad.

A few lived examples

On Banner Mountain, a customer wished to eliminate bills completely. The building had a traditional obstacle: high pines to the southwest and a picture-perfect south roof that lost sun by 3 p.m. We placed half the range on a west airplane to catch late sun, used microinverters, and installed a 13.5 kWh battery. The annual solar manufacturing penciled out at 9,800 to 10,400 kWh for a 7.2 kW system, not the 12,000 kWh they had actually expected. With time-of-use moving, their expenses still come by about 75 percent, and they came through two PSPS days without beginning their generator. They later on included an EV and established the battery charger to run at noontime when the battery was full.

In a Victorian near midtown, the owner loved the south gable however disliked the concept of panels on the front face. The slate roofing might not take basic add-ons, and replacement would certainly have been costly. We discovered a tough back patio addition with a low-slope metal roof covering. Twelve panels there and eight on the garage, paired with a moderate battery, reduced bills nearly as much as the front exposure would certainly have, maintained the road view tidy, and fit their budget.

Contract fine print and service warranty realities

Panel and inverter warranties run 10 to 25 years, usually divided right into item and efficiency insurance coverage. Read who stands behind what. A component can carry a 25 year efficiency guarantee that assures 84 to 90 percent output at year 25, however if a seal fails at year 12, you desire a durable product service warranty that covers substitute, labor, and delivery. Inverter warranties are much shorter, usually 10 to 12 years for string inverters and 20 to 25 for microinverters, with choices to extend.

Your installer's workmanship guarantee fills up the space. Ten years on roof penetrations prevails for top quality service providers. Ask about service reaction times and whether they stock spares. If a microinverter falls short on your range's leading row in January, will they climb up a wintry roof that week, or will you await spring?

Avoid contracts that allow the installer adjustment significant equipment after authorizing without your authorization. Replacements happen in tight markets, but they need to be clear and equal or better in efficiency and warranty.

When ground mounts, carports, or partial systems make even more sense

Tall trees or a lovely however unfeasible roof covering can push you off the house entirely. Ground places shine on properties with bright cleanings. They simplify electrical wiring, tilt optimization, and maintenance. They do require trenching and concrete work, and they frequently cause zoning look at trouble distances. If you see deer and turkeys daily, plan on fencing as part of the job to safeguard wiring.

Carports make sense when you require shade for automobiles and power for the home. They cost even more per watt than an easy roofing array yet fix two problems at once. For smaller sized budgets, a partial system that targets your lunchtime baseload and a right-sized battery can be far better than extending to a large range that overproduces at noon and exports for pennies.
